Output 589487b05623d2b3bc99211700f18de001f039e9b99c86840254a52a019a0770:17

value
62126
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5febd02310900cc321859247fdd6c073cccf21f9 OP_EQUAL
address
3ASCcLwMMW3Fg4kJKw2Y414kXkgRpAg441
transaction
589487b05623d2b3bc99211700f18de001f039e9b99c86840254a52a019a0770
spent
true